Abstract: Application development with object-oriented approach has many advantages, such as: easy to maintain, scalable, and flexible. Those advantages will become irrelevant if the developed application needs relational database and is not handled well. Application development with an object-oriented and relational database approach potentially create problems, therefore a technique to link both concepts is needed. one of the popular techniques to overcome existing problems between the object-oriented and relational database approach is Object Relational Mapping (ORM). In this research, an object-oriented e-commerce application and relational database approach was developed. To solve a concept difference between object-oriented and database approach, a Hibernate framework is used. Hibernate is one of the tools that utilize ORM's ability to link those two different concepts. Research shows that an e-commerce application development by using ORM technique can make a database organizing process easier so that the applications that are being developed can be managed better.
